Essential Strategies for Optimizing Automotive Websites

1. Mobile Responsiveness: Catering to On-the-Go Users

The majority of online searches now occur on mobile devices. Therefore, ensuring mobile responsiveness is paramount. Key considerations include:

  • Implementing responsive design techniques to ensure proper rendering and functionality across different screen sizes.
  • Optimizing images and videos for quick loading on mobile devices.
  • Using large, readable fonts and easy-to-tap buttons to enhance user experience on touchscreens.

2. Streamlined Navigation: Guiding Users Seamlessly

A cluttered and confusing navigation menu can frustrate users and make it difficult for them to find relevant information. Optimize the navigation by:

  • Using clear and concise labels for menu options, making it easier for users to understand and navigate through the website.
  • Implementing breadcrumb navigation to help users track their location within the site.
  • Including a search bar to allow users to quickly find specific information or products.

3. Fast Page Loading Speed: Delighting Users and Search Engines

Page loading speed directly impacts user experience and search engine rankings. Optimize loading speed by:

  • Compressing images and using appropriate file formats to reduce their size without compromising quality.
  • Enabling browser caching to store static files and reduce server load.
  • Minifying CSS and JavaScript files to reduce file size and improve page loading speed.

4. High-Quality Visuals: Captivating Users’ Attention

High-quality visuals have a significant impact on user engagement. Consider the following when optimizing visuals:

  • Use professional, high-resolution images to showcase vehicles and enhance their appeal.
  • Include videos or virtual tours to provide users with an immersive and interactive experience.
  • Optimize image alt tags with relevant keywords for improved search engine visibility.

5. Optimal Content Structure: Enhancing Readability and Information Accessibility

Organizing content in a logical and user-friendly manner improves readability and accessibility. Key strategies include:

  • Using header tags (H1, H2, H3) to structure content and highlight important information.
  • Breaking up lengthy paragraphs into shorter ones to improve readability.
  • Using bullet points and lists to present information in a concise and scannable format.

4. Optimized Page Speed

Page speed is a crucial factor that influences both user experience and SEO rankings. Slow-loading websites not only frustrate users but also receive lower rankings from search engines. To improve page speed:

  • Optimize image sizes without compromising quality
  • Minify CSS and JavaScript files to reduce file size
  • Consider using a content delivery network (CDN) to store and deliver your website’s assets from servers closer to the user

5. Local SEO Optimization

For automotive businesses targeting local customers, optimizing for local SEO is essential. Local search engine optimization strategies help improve visibility within your target market. Here are some key takeaways for local SEO optimization:

  • Create and optimize Google My Business listing with accurate business information
  • Include location-specific keywords throughout your website
  • Generate positive customer reviews on local directories and review sites
